Retail supply still growing in eastern Poland

schedule 10 April 2014

POLAND In Q1 2014, the total shopping centre stock in Poland grew by 140,500 sqm with the opening of three centres (Atrium Felicity in Lublin, Galeria Amber in Kalisz and Galeria Siedlce in Siedlce) and now stands at 8.6 mln sqm gla, according to the latest report on the Polish retail market by JLL.
